Since his return to WWE earlier this year, The Rock has been on an impressive run, with his heel persona receiving critical acclaim as one of the finest performances of his career. Despite his break from WWE, he has stayed busy with various other projects. Notably, he also touted that the “Moana 2” trailer has broken a longstanding record, adding another achievement to his diverse portfolio.
Although The Rock’s time with WWE concluded after WrestleMania 40, his contributions were impactful, and fans continue to appreciate the essential role he played in WWE programming during his return.
Earlier this week, Disney released the trailer for “Moana 2” and fans all over the world were excited for it. The Rock took to his Instagram and touted the trailer’s success as it broke the all-time record for the most watched Disney animated trailer.
”Incredible. THANK YOU around the world. MOANA 2 trailer breaks all time record for most watched Disney animated trailer. 178M views. 24hrs. See you in theaters November 27th. ~ Maui 🪝”
If you weren’t aware, The Rock is set to act in the live-action remake of ‘Moana’ as well. Nonetheless, it remains to be seen how both movies will turn out, as it still might be while until The Rock makes his WWE return.
